Computer architecture and organization are closely related but distinct concepts in computer science. They both concern the design and structure of computer systems, but they focus on different aspects. Computer architecture focuses on the high-level design aspects of a computer system that are visible to the programmer.

Feb 3, 2023 · Computer architecture is the design of the instruction set, memory, and I/O interfaces of a computer system. Computer organization is the implementation of the computer architecture, including the physical and structural elements. It defines the logical and functional capabilities of the computer.
